基于网络药理学和分子对接技术探讨益肠散结汤治疗结直肠癌的作用机制

Discussion on the Mechanism of Yichang Sanjie Decoction in the Treatment of Colorectal Cancer Based on Network Pharmacology and Molecular Docking Technology

摘要 基于网络药理学和分子对接技术探讨益肠散结汤对结直肠癌的作用机理。使用TCMSP、B atman-TCM和Swiss Target Prediction数据库获得益肠散结汤成分和作用靶点并进行筛选,以“colorectal cancer”、“colorectal carcinoma”和“colon cancer”为关键词在Therapeutic Target Database、Gene Cards和Drugbank数据库中得到疾病关联靶点,并获取交集靶点,可视化中药-成分-靶点-疾病网络,然后使用STRING数据库分析靶蛋白互作,再采用Cytoscape 3.7.1软件绘制互作图;利用R语言对GO功能和KEGG富集分析;使用Auto Dock和PyMOL软件可视化分子对接预测结果。筛选获取益肠散结汤有效成分76个,靶点188个,结直肠癌靶点11853个,交集靶点153个,GO功能富集分析生物过程2244个、细胞组成1 260条和分子功能203条,KEGG富集通路171条,分子对接结果显示槲皮素与TP53、EGFR、TNF和IL-6结合较好。益肠散结汤中槲皮素、木犀草素、柚皮素、β-谷甾醇和常春藤皂苷元等活性成分可能调节TP53、EGFR、TNF、ESR1、VEGFA、PTGS2和EGF等靶点,通过IL-17信号通路,肿瘤坏死因子信号通路,Th17细胞分化通路,HIF-1信号通路等通路参与细胞凋亡、细胞迁移和细胞侵袭,调控肿瘤血管生成。 To explore the mechanism of Yichang Sanjie Decoction on colorectal cancer based on network pharmacology and molecular docking technology.Firstly,TCMSP,Batman-TCM,Swiss Target Prediction database was used to obtain the components and targets of Yichang Sanjie Decoction,and Uniprot database was applied for converting gene names.Secondly,acquiring relevant disease targets in Therapeutic Target Database,Gene Cards and Drugbank databases with"colorectal cancer","colorectal carcinoma","colon cancer"as the key word,and obtaining the intersection targets with Venny2.1 to construct the network of"traditional Chinese medicine-ingredients-targets-diseases".Thirdly,using STRING database to analyze protein interaction,drawing PPI protein network diagram by Cytoscape software,and realizing GO and KEGG enrichment analysis through the R programming language.And then the molecular docking prediction and visualization results were displayed by AutoDock and PyMOL software.There were 76 active ingredients,188 targets,11853 disease targets,153 intersection targets,2244 GO enrichment biological processes,1260 cell components,203 molecular functions and 171 KEGG enrichment pathways in Yichang Sanjie Decoction.The results of molecular docking indicated that quercetin had good binding ability with TP53,EGFR,TNF,IL6.Quercetin,luteolin,naringenin,β-sitosterol,hederagenin and other active ingredients in YichangSanjie Decoction may regulate TP53,EGFR,TNF,ESR1,VEGFA,PTGS2,EGF and other targets,and control cell apoptosis,cell migration,cell growth and tumor angiogenesis through IL-17 signaling pathway,tumor necrosis factor signaling pathway,Th17 cell differentiation pathway and HIF-1 signaling pathway.
